    Quick question for the tail lights you leave outside clear? Paint inside silver? And just use red bulb ?

    • @IRONSIDE_RC
      @IRONSIDE_RC  Рік тому +1

      For taillights and headlights you leave it clear on the body just tape them off on inside or use provided light Masks. You would paint the light buckets black or silver usually you can install stickers or cut to make actual led bulb fit! Those get mounted inside the body. Leaving the body clear makes you see the light buckets on the inside giving it a realistic tailight appearance. Hope this helps

    What kind of paint do you use? Is there specific paint necessary? Or can I use typical Rust-Oleum?

    • @IRONSIDE_RC
      @IRONSIDE_RC  7 місяців тому

      Hello! I would recommend the tamiya paint. Has to be PS - polycarbonate approved because the lexan rc body's are very flexible. Normal spray paint like rust- Oleum would Crack and flake off after some hits and movement / flex
